Synthesis of new 2,5-dimethyl pyrrole derivatives and their application in unblended cigarette

Abstract:

Acetylacetone 1 was treated with  bromine oxidant in anhydrous tetrahydrofuran to give 3,4-diacetyl-2,5-hexanedione 2 by cross-coupling reaction, then 2 was successfully transformed into the related pyrrole derivative 3,4,5,6 by Paal-Knorr reaction with thiourea, thiosemicarbazide, glycine and glutamic acid. N-dimethyl pyrrole acids 8 and 9 were synthesized and characterized by 2,5-hexanedione 7, then N-dimethyl pyrrole ester 10, 11, 12 and 13 were obtained by reacting 8 and 9 with benzene alcohol, benzyl alcohol and menthol by esterification reactions, respectively. The structures of all new products were elucidated by IR, 1H NMR, 13C NMR and HRMS spectra, and the applications of the compounds to unblended cigarette flavoring were studied as well. Those target compounds were beneficial to the smell of tobacco flavor, characterized by enhancing the aroma quality and volume of aroma, reducing irritancy and improving the aftertaste.
